Q: Is 18,297,052 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 18,297,052 is a composite number.

Why is 18,297,052 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 18,297,052 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 23 46 92 529 1,058 2,116 8,647 17,294 34,588 198,881 397,762 795,524 4,574,263 9,148,526 and 18,297,052, with no remainder.

Since 18,297,052 cannot be divided by just 1 and 18,297,052, it is a composite number.
